Ms. Knipfer draws a hurting heroine in Molly and shows that she can overcome in spite of what life throws at her. Molly finds comfort in the friendship of Mable, Linc and Samuel. This is a story of flawed human beings and the choices, good and bad, that they are faced with.
Underlying their whole lives is a faith that they rely on to answer difficult questions and help in impossible situations.
This one was a bit darker than previous books by this author. She handled some touchy topics and depicted real spiritual struggles.

BackCover Blurb:
A HISTORICAL NOVEL OF FINDING HEALING AND A SECOND CHANCE AT LOVE
In the early 1900s, quiet and reserved Molly Lund finds refuge from her past at the Nelsons’ farm in Minnesota. In an attempt to turn a new page in her life, Molly works at making peace with her losses and coming to terms with the disfiguring burns on her face.
Samuel Woodson, the Nelsons’ hired hand, carries his own cares. Split from his family and bearing a burden of misplaced guilt for an act that haunts him, Samuel–seeing past Molly’s scars–draws her out of her self-protective shell.
Molly and Samuel form a friendship, but just as their hearts lead them deeper, an unexpected guest comes calling, demanding what’s his.
Will Molly and Samuel find a way to be together or will they be separated, due to impediments beyond their control? Can they trust in God’s plan and travel a path that heals the hurts of the past?
